The intelligent Connected Vehicle operation command center in Ordos City, Inner Mongolia, China, July 6, 2023. In recent years, Ordos City Kang has continued to build an intelligent connected automobile industry demonstration application area to help the construction of smart city infrastructure. At present, 4 self-driving sightseeing buses, 4 self-driving sales vehicles, 4 self-driving sweepers and 10 Internet-connected vehicles have been put into use in the main streets of the city. Three self-driving taxis and one driverless security vehicle entered the joint trial phase.

Indian paramilitary vehicles block the road as curfew continues to remain in place on third consecutive day in Srinagar on August 07, 2019.The government has suspended internet and schools and colleges across the Kashmir valley are shut to maintain law and order.Indian government issued an advisory in which it informed the tourists and Hindu pilgrims to leave Kashmir because of "terror threats", as media reports said 25,000 military reinforcements have been sent to the Kashmir. People in the valley have collected stock essentials because of the fear of an offensive from the Indian forces after the Indian governemnt revoked the controversial article 370.
